Things that I would like to see in a script to decline speedy deletion requests:

  • The script should be able to automatically remove any {{db-XXX}} and {{hangon}} templates on the page, editing and saving it without need for another input
  • It should come with a set of default decline reasons, like "not a valid criterion", "incorrect tagging" or "notability claimed"
  • It should be configurable with a subpage (like Special:Mypage/SDD-config) where you can add new default reasons for your use using simple layout, for example:
    • Test
      • This is not a test page, G2 cannot be applied
    • Notability
      • Notability has been claimed, A7 cannot be applied, use AFD instead
    • etc...
      • pp...
  • If no default reason applies / is selected, you should be able to enter an edit summary